Poster of Cast and Crew in The Frog - Season 1 - Episode 5 - I'm Just "It" in This Game of Tag

The Frog - Season 1 - I'm Just "It" in This Game of Tag (Episode 5)

Plot: What began as a truth-seeking journey turns into a turf war for Yeong-ha and the woman — growing more intense each round, with no end in sight.
Episode Aired On:
Friday, August 23 2024
Released within the last year